Demystifying Oracle Magic: How Data Feeds Power Transparent Betting
In the opaque world of traditional betting, discerning the fairness and legitimacy of odds has always been a challenge. However, the advent of blockchain technology and decentralized oracle networks has ushered in a new era of transparency, particularly in the realm of betting. Oracles act as bridges, fetching real-world data and feeding it onto the blockchain, which then triggers smart contracts. This process is crucial for transparent betting platforms because it means outcomes are not determined by a centralized, potentially biased entity. Instead, they are verified by immutable, publicly auditable data feeds, ensuring that the results of a game, election, or any other event are objectively reflected and cannot be manipulated.
The power of oracle magic in transparent betting lies in its ability to provide verifiable and tamper-proof data. Imagine a sports betting platform where the final score of a football match is not reported by the platform itself, but by multiple, independent oracle nodes pulling data from official sports APIs. This distributed verification process significantly reduces the risk of fraud and increases user trust. Furthermore, the smart contracts governing these bets are programmed to execute payouts automatically once the oracle data confirms the outcome, eliminating the need for manual intervention and potential delays. This seamless integration of real-world data with blockchain logic is what truly demystifies the betting process, making it fairer and more accountable for everyone involved.

Your Questions Answered: Practical Tips for Verifying Oracle Integrity and Maximizing Your Decentralized Bets
Navigating the world of decentralized applications (dApps) and their reliance on Oracle data can feel like a high-stakes gamble. But fear not, for understanding the integrity of these crucial data feeds is paramount to safeguarding your investments. Always scrutinize the Oracle provider's reputation and track record. Look for established entities with a history of reliable data delivery and transparent methodologies. Consider whether the Oracle employs decentralized oracle networks (DONs), which distribute data sourcing and validation across multiple independent nodes, significantly reducing single points of failure. Examine their collateralization models, dispute resolution mechanisms, and the economic incentives that ensure honest reporting. A robust Oracle isn't just about speed; it's about verifiable accuracy and resilience against manipulation.
Beyond provider selection, actively engaging with the dApp's documentation is critical for verifying Oracle integrity in practice.
“Trust, but verify” isn't just a political adage; it's a decentralized finance mantra.Understand how the dApp consumes and interprets Oracle data. Does it employ multiple Oracles for redundancy? Are there built-in sanity checks or delay mechanisms to prevent immediate reactions to anomalous data? Furthermore, familiarize yourself with the specific data points being supplied and their real-world implications. For instance, if a lending protocol relies on a price feed, research the exchanges and methodologies used to derive that price.
